Overnights: 7 year leap in ‘YHM’ leads Friday in UK

The seven-year leap in ‘Yeh Hai Mohabbatein’ was enough to take the show to top of UK ratings on Friday night, according to exclusive data obtained by BizAsiaLive.com.

‘Yeh Hai Mohabbatein’ delivered 141,400 viewers – peaking at 153,200 viewers at 19:30, followed by ‘Mere Angne Mein’ at 18:00 with 119,400 viewers and ‘Diya Aur Baati Hum’ at 21:00 with 113,500 viewers. ‘Suhani Si Ek Ladki’ at 18:30 was in fourth with 110,700 viewers.

On Colors, ‘Krishnadasi’ at 21:30 took lead with 13,200 viewers, followed by ‘Ishq Ka Rang Safed’ at 20:30 with 9,000 viewers and ‘Thapki’ at 20:00 with 8,500 viewers.

On Rishtey, ‘Thapki’ was most watched with 46,600 viewers at 20:0, followed by ‘Kasam’ at 20:30 with 28,200 viewers and ‘Kaisi Yeh Yaariaan’ at 21:00 with 12,200 viewers.

On &TV, ‘Gangaa’ at 20:00 pulled in 21,300 viewers, followed by ‘Yeh Kahan Aa Gaye Hum’ at 21:00 with 10,100 viewers and ‘Bhabhi Ji Ghar Par Hain’ at 20:30 with 8,900 viewers.

On Hum TV, ‘Sehra Main Safar’ at 21:00 took lead with 48,600 viewers, followed by ‘Zara Yaad Kar’ at 22:00 with 24,200 viewers and ‘Maan’ at 20:00 with 20,500 viewers.

Above data is an overnight rating supplied by Attentional ��� and may change slightly after consolidated figures become available in seven days from BARB.
